Prosciutto-Wrapped Melon
About This Course
Learn how to prepare the timeless Italian appetizer “Prosciutto-Wrapped Melon,” in which sweet, juicy melon is perfectly paired with silky, savory prosciutto. In this module, you’ll discover the dish’s historical roots, why flavor balance is essential, and how minimal techniques yield maximum impact. By the end, you’ll be ready to serve an elegant starter that highlights contrasting textures and tastes—perfect for casual gatherings or formal dinner parties.
